Heather Wall rated this wine as 90/100 with the following review:

Sweet baked berry tart nose reminiscent of a Bumble Berry pie cooling on the window ledge. Palate is smoothing with some lingering warm alcohol, tobacco leaf, and black plum on the finish. This California dark suited Cabernet is one for the cellar and easily entertaining ove rthe next 10+ years. Not a bad $40 investment! If you do open this one sooner than later I suggest decanting at least 2 hours.
Pair with a finer cut of red meat medium-rare.
Tasted: February 2017
Martin Geleynse reviewed this wine as follows:

Absolutely delicious wine that shows just how compelling Sonoma Cabernets can be. Rich, dark and powerful, the 2013 exudes notable depth in its dark stone fruit, savory herb, smoke, leather, spice and tobacco flavors. Drink this racy, intense Cabernet over the next decade or so. Drinking window: 2018-2028. Score - 90




Natalie's Review

Arrowood Cabernet Sauvignon 2013, Sonoma County, California, United States: Black currant, wild cassis, tart blackberry and smoke. Full-bodied, balanced and complex. A nicely balanced Californian Cabernet. Pair with a pepper steak. Drink: 2017-2022. 985408 14.80% XD 750 mL  $39.95 Score: 91/100. February 9, 2017 Top Rated Red Wine. Best Beef Wine  Full Review
